The types of agency relationship that are recognized under Virginia agency law
include all of the following EXCEPT
a. standard agent.
b. limited service agent.
c. independent contractor.
d. designated agent. - ANSWER: independent contractor
A triple murder was committed on a property six months ago. Virginia law
requires that disclosure of this fact be made
a. in the MLS listing.
b. prior to writing an offer to purchase.
c. three days prior to settlement.
d. in none of these. - ANSWER: in none of these
All of the following statements regarding the first-time homebuyers savings
accounts allowed in Virginia are true EXCEPT
a. account holders may contribute up to $50,000.
b. principal and interest up to $150,000 may be withdrawn without paying state
taxes.
c. funds must be used for real estate transaction costs listed on the Settlement
Statement (HUD-1).
d. funds may be held privately. - ANSWER: funds may be held privately

The 2014 Virginia General Assembly changed the "trigger number" that
determines if a landlord is subject to the Virginia Residential Landlord Tenant Act
(VRLTA) to
a. two owned properties.
b. two rental properties plus a principal residence.
c. four rental properties in an urban area.
d. 10 rental properties in an urban area. - ANSWER: two rental properties plus a
principal residence
Ideally, all brokerage relationships end with a successful transaction that goes to
settlement. Other legal ways for termination of the relationship include all of the
following EXCEPT
a. mutual agreement by all parties.
b. a default by either party.
c. a request from either client or broker.
d. a licensee's withdrawal if a client refuses to consent to disclosed dual agency. -
ANSWER: a request from either client or broker
Virginia agency law lists seven statutory duties to be performed by all licensees.
The only one of these duties that allows for some variation is in the duty to
a. perform according to the terms of the brokerage relationship.
b. promote the best interests of the client.
c. maintain confidentiality of all personal and financial information.
d. exercise ordinary care. - ANSWER: promote the best interests of the client
